Introduction to Nantou City, Taiwan, China

Located in the central part of Taiwan Province of China, Nantou City is the political, economic and cultural center of Nantou County. The city is known for its rich natural landscape and human history, and is surrounded by famous attractions such as Jade Mountain, Sun Moon Lake and Xitou Forest. With a mild climate and well-developed agriculture, Nantou City produces tea, fruits and flowers, with oolong tea and pineapples being particularly well known.

Culturally, Nantou City is home to several historical monuments and religious sites, such as the Lantian Academy and the Hall of Charity, reflecting the deep heritage of traditional Chinese culture. Annual tea fairs and Hakka cultural events attract a large number of tourists. Convenient transportation allows easy access to major cities such as Taichung City by road and rail.

As one of the major cities in Taiwan Province, Nantou City blends natural ecology with humanistic charm, making it an ideal starting point for exploring central Taiwan.

Introduction to Pendleton, South Carolina, USA

Pendleton is a historic town in Anderson County, South Carolina, United States, located in the northwestern part of the state, about 30 miles from the city of Greenville. The town is known for its well-preserved 19th century architecture and deep cultural heritage.

History and Character

Founded in 1790, Pendleton is one of the oldest towns in South Carolina. The town center is home to more than 50 historic buildings listed on the National Register of Historic Places, including the Pendleton Borough Historical Museum, built in 1826. The town is also known for the Pendleton Farmstead National Historic Landmark, which showcases a unique look at an early farming community.

Culture and Events

Each spring, Pendleton hosts the famous Pendleton Spring Festival, which attracts a large number of visitors who come to experience traditional crafts, music and food. The town is surrounded by beautiful natural landscapes and is close to the Savannah River and the Blue Ridge Mountains, making it ideal for outdoor enthusiasts to hike and fish.

Economy and Education

Pendleton's economy is dominated by tourism and small businesses, while its proximity to Clemson University benefits from the radiation of educational resources. Its tranquil atmosphere and rich historical heritage make it a highly sought-after residential and tourist destination in the Upcountry region of South Carolina.
